About 1 Eshald Place
1 Eshald Place is a four-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Woodlesford, Leeds, Leeds (LS26 8LX). It has a recorded floor area of 136 m² (around 1464 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2020) shows an E (score 44),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in July 2009 the rating was F,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 76),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include outbuildings.
Held since June 2003 — that's 23 years off the open market, well above the local norm. At 136 m² the property is well over the postcode median (87 m² across 11 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Across 2001–2003, sale prices on this property compounded at 25.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£271,000 sits 163.1% above the 2003 sale of £103,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£70/sq ft) was about 42.5% below the postcode norm.
